Transaction 77e4ffc03c91f147472a922aee31cae68399c749504c76d8b44ab4f916cde839

1 Input
2 Outputs
  • 77e4ffc03c91f147472a922aee31cae68399c749504c76d8b44ab4f916cde839:0
  • value  14307723
    address  3ECNFqW9zUeWYzCUbrXRyEVdtSP5d6GdJM
  • 77e4ffc03c91f147472a922aee31cae68399c749504c76d8b44ab4f916cde839:1
  • value  1879280630
    address  bc1qhzsyf8n3xnnvac86ja0tpju8jlggj7yq02xduj